    Capability Manual CSV upload Datahash
    Reporting Offline sales sit in a separate export, reconciled by hand. Revenue counted in the same Store Sales reporting as web conversions.
    Deduplication A re-uploaded file risks counting the same conversion twice. Deduped delivery, so a resent record never counts as a second conversion.
    Match visibility Match quality is a guess until the numbers look off. Match rate reported per upload, tied to the source event set that produced it.
    Effort and latency An analyst exports and uploads on a manual cadence. Server-side and automatic the moment Attio records the event.

    What match rate should a Attio-sourced Google Store Sales batch expect?

    Coverage of hashed identifiers across your Attio workspace lists decides it, and RevOps teams running Attio own that inside Attio. A live email or phone matches into Google Ads; neither, and it will not. First-run feedback flags the store-sales match rate, which RevOps teams running Attio then raise inside your Attio workspace lists.
